TICKET-4182: Vendored fonts 404 in Glyphwright build. Repro: 1) clone glyphwright-ui, 2) run the asset pipeline with --offline, 3) load the style guide page. Fonts fall back to system serif because the vendored Typora Sans files were stripped by the license scrubber. Fix: whitelist fonts/vendor/ in scrub config. To verify against the staging asset CDN, authenticate with the token below.

login token, tagef-tagep: eyJhbGciOiJIUzI1NiIsInR5cCI6IkpXVCJ9.eyJzdWIiOiIBXyeYEoalzIn0.6TI7VhOJMHm9

# Flaglight Rollouts — Approvals

Quick version for on-call: any rollout touching more than 5% of traffic needs an approval in Flaglight before the ramp continues. Kill switches don't need approval — just flip them and note it in the incident channel. Scheduled ramps pause automatically if error budget burns hot. If you're stuck at 2 a.m. with a pending approval, there's one person authorized to override, and that's the approver below.

account owner for tagep-bafof: Norael Gilax Juleth

Role-based access on the Quillmere wiki follows three tiers: Reader, Editor, and Steward. As release manager, you hold Steward rights on the Release Notes and Cutover spaces. Grants are reviewed monthly by the Harrowgate platform team. If you are ever locked out of the Steward account, use the recovery passphrase listed immediately below this section.

vault phrase of bagef-yahip = casael-ralius

Heads up for the leadership review: next year's headcount plan at Pellagrine Studios lands at 96 roles — modest growth, mostly in the Westhollow design team. Hiring freezes lift in Q2 if revenue tracks. Department heads should sanity-check their asks before Thursday. The confidential planning note is right below this.

internal memo for tagef-hadup: Gross margin on Ulaath came in at 15 percent against a plan of 5 percent. Only 7 of the 120 pilot accounts renewed Ulaath, so a churn review is set for October 15.